    This journal was founded in 1908 under the name Journal of the American Society of Agronomy, but the name was changed January 1949 to Agronomy Journal after a vote of the members. [2] [3] In its over one hundred years of existence, it has featured more than 30,290 authors, who have published more than 15,232 articles. [2]

    The impact factor relates to a specific time period; it is possible to calculate it for any desired period. For example, the JCR also includes a five-year impact factor, which is calculated by dividing the number of citations to the journal in a given year by the number of articles published in that journal in the previous five years.     Agronomy for Sustainable Development is a bimonthly peer-reviewed scientific journal covering research on the interactions between cropping systems and other activities in the context of sustainable development.

    Crop Science is a bimonthly peer-reviewed scientific journal covering agronomy.It was established in 1961 by founding editor-in-chief H.L. Hamilton and is published by ACSESS (Alliance of Crop, Soil, and Environmental Science Societies) in partnership with Wiley.
